Salman H

Software Engineer with experience in developing web and VoIP applications using the MERN stack, Node.js, and microservices. Skilled in CRM integrations, database management, and message queuing systems, with a background in VoIP technologies including Asterisk and ViciDial.
AUD
Availability Lead Time:
2-4 weeks
Skills

Video Intro

Qualifications & Work History

EDUCATION

BS Electronics & Communications Engineering, Sir Syed CASE Institute of Technology, Pakistan (Sep 2016 – Sep 2020)

WORK EXPERIENCE

Software Engineer @ 99 Technologies, USA, Remote (Oct 2024 – Present)

  • Build a multi-tenant VoIP platform using the MERN stack.
  • Develop an internal panel with React and Node.js for managing cross-region traffic and campaigns.
  • Build and integrate microservice architecture with CRM systems using MongoDB, Express, React, and Node.js.

Software Engineer @ VoiceSpin, Remote (Apr 2024 – Oct 2024)

  • Refined and improved existing infrastructure for enhanced project stability and performance.
  • Worked on installations and CRM integrations to streamline company operations.

Technical Manager – Applications @ BaKhabar Kissan (BKK), Islamabad, Pakistan (Nov 2023 – Apr 2024)

  • Led and mentored a team of developers in building high-performance web applications using the MERN stack.
  • Designed and implemented microservices architectures to improve system modularity and scalability.
  • Integrated RabbitMQ for efficient inter-service communication and optimized event-driven processing.
  • Managed database infrastructure, including replication and sharding, to ensure high availability and disaster recovery.

Full Stack Engineer @ BaKhabar Kissan (BKK), Islamabad, Pakistan (Jan 2022 – Nov 2023)

  • Designed and implemented scalable web applications using the MERN stack.
  • Integrated microservices and message queues (RabbitMQ) to support robust system architectures.
  • Managed database replication and sharding for high availability and scalability.
  • Configured load balancers with NGINX and HAProxy to optimize traffic distribution.

Backend VoIP Engineer @ BaKhabar Kissan (BKK), Islamabad, Pakistan (Sep 2020 – Dec 2021)

  • Developed VoIP services using Node.js, MySQL, and PostgreSQL.
  • Utilized Asterisk (AMI, ARI, and AGI) to build reliable communication systems.
  • Built backend APIs with Express.js and Koa for seamless service integration.

Assessment

Attribute types measured include cognitive ability, skills, knowledge, personality characteristics, emotional intelligence, and past behavioral history. Note that these results should always be used as a part of a balanced candidate selection process that includes independent evaluation steps, such as interviews and reference checks.

Another Video

Image

Interview